If G(x) = 5x- 2, find G -1 ( x ).

Answer:

  G^-1(x) = (x +2)/5

Step-by-step explanation:

To find the inverse function, solve for y:

  x = G(y)

  x = 5y -2 . . . . . . . use the definition of G(x)

  x +2 = 5y . . . . . . add 2

  (x +2)/5 = y . . . . divide by 5

Then the inverse function is ...

  G^-1(x) = (x +2)/5
